Transaction 80e1916563dc969cad526aa2fe6eb1fe321a8033df98381f46a1530105319816

1 Input
2 Outputs
  • 80e1916563dc969cad526aa2fe6eb1fe321a8033df98381f46a1530105319816:0
  • value  200000
    address  3BxrJR18mh9heAAkReAXkyRLaFTzZbXz8U
  • 80e1916563dc969cad526aa2fe6eb1fe321a8033df98381f46a1530105319816:1
  • value  1157423
    address  bc1qxnmznupzrpxt4d5allsjj8mauyngmru7wrnlhv